More than 19 years between orthopedic surgery, implant technology and software
Bastian Pesl has worked with digital preoperative orthopedic planning since March 2007. His career connects implant geometry, radiographic templating, clinical users, manufacturer data, product strategy and the practical implementation of healthcare software. OrthoMetiQ transfers this accumulated experience into a modern browser-based WebPlanner and a structured planning service.

Professional milestones
- Apr 2026 – presentCurrent
Dedalus Healthcare
Application SpecialistApplication support, training and workflow communication for clinical software, with a focus on translating user requirements between healthcare professionals, IT teams and product structures.
- Jul 2021 – Mar 2026
Peek Health S.A. (PeekMed)
Business ManagerStrategic market development, customer and sales processes, training, demonstrations and support. Central interface to PACS partners, implant manufacturers, hospitals and hospital groups.
- Oct 2017 – Jun 2021
LEXI Europe GmbH
Business Strategy ManagerProduct and market development for ZedView 3D and TraumaCad 2D, including strategic cooperation with Brainlab, customer support, marketing and software-related business development.
- Sep 2016 – Sep 2017
AQ Implants GmbH
Product Manager – Custom ImplantsResponsibility for software-supported custom implant solutions, product management, marketing and surgical support.
- May 2016 – Aug 2016
implantcast GmbH
Product Manager – MUTARS®Product responsibility for the MUTARS® tumor system for upper and lower extremities, including development work and surgical support.
- Mar 2007 – Apr 2016
Hectec GmbH
CAD Design & Product ManagementManagement of CAD activities and integration of 2D and 3D implant templates, training and presentations for mediCAD, software design and strategic cooperation with partners and customers.

How OrthoMetiQ content and workflows are created
Public clinical and technical pages are written from direct professional experience and checked against the actual product workflow. They distinguish measurable image-based facts, planning assumptions and medical decisions. Marketing language is not used to claim diagnostic certainty, guaranteed implant sizes or regulatory status that has not been documented.
Medical responsibility
OrthoMetiQ supports qualified professional users. It does not replace medical examination, indication, operative planning responsibility or intraoperative judgment. Final decisions remain with the treating medical specialist and the responsible institution.
